Casemiro forgets the past and puts Messi above Cristiano Ronaldo: He is still the best

11
0

Lionel Messi has not taken long to live up to the expectations with which Casemiro arrived at Inter Miami just over a month ago. The Brazilian already knew what the Argentine was capable of because he had suffered it as an opponent in numerous clashes both at club and international level. But now he is enjoying it and does not hide that the past is behind him and that the present tells him he has the best footballer in history as a teammate. 

“This is what it means to have Messi on your team. He showed it at the World Cup. We have to enjoy these moments because he is a player and a person who keeps making history,” he said after witnessing his latest four-goal haul against Montreal. “What we saw today is something we have to enjoy. We must keep supporting him and competing alongside him because he is still the best. This is what Messi continues to show the world. With him, we really are much stronger,” he added. 

Behind him was his time as a teammate of Cristiano Ronaldo, when practically everyone had to praise the Portuguese and rank him above Messi. In fact, Casemiro and CR7 shared a dressing room for years both at Real Madrid and at Manchester United. However, the midfielder was clear that he did not want to end his career without playing with Messi. A dream that came true last July 22 when he decided to leave Europe to play in the United States alongside the Argentine.

Casemiro’s first goal in MLS

The latest Inter Miami match, which ended in a historic 7-1 thrashing of Montreal, also bore the Brazilian’s mark. It’s not usually something common, but Casemiro joined the pink party and scored his first goal wearing the Herons’ jersey. It was a header from a corner kick and marked the start of a victory that stops the team’s bad run under Kily González, who replaces Guillermo Hoyos.Â
